Mary Elizabeth Woodhouse Little, of Fishers, passed away August 15, 2004 after an extended illness. She was born August 21, 1931 in Miami County, Indiana to Florence M. and Alonzo H. Woodhouse. Her husband, Charles E. Little, survives as well as daughters Karen Arland of Carmel, Indiana, Linda Looney of San Antonio, Texas, Charlotte Gwin of Fishers, Indiana, Mary Holland of Hancock County, Indiana, foster son Bill Reed of Fishers, Indiana, and seven grandchildren. She was a graduate of Peru High School, Peru, Indiana, a member of Geist Christian Church, and a past member of the National Association of Women in Construction and the Richmond, Virginia, Scottish Rite Womens Club.Rev. Carolyn Casey Reed will conduct a memorial service on Saturday, August 21, 2004 at 10:30 am, at Geist Christian Church, 8550 Mud Creek Road, Indianapolis.The family may be greeted prior to the service and at the luncheon after the service. In lieu of flowers, donations may be made to the St. Vincent Hospice, Scottish Rite Learning Center, Shriners Childrens Hospitals, or Geist Christian Church. She will be inurned at Arlington National Cemetery.
